packet-socket
Node.js package implementing socket for receiving OSI layer 2 packets
API
Assume that packet-socket module is required in following examples.
var packet = require('packet-socket')
Opening socket
var socket = packet.openSocket({device: 'lo'})
openSocket call accepts options object as argument. Option device should contain interface name on which open raw packet socket.
Closing socket
socket.close()
Few words about address
Some functions require address as an argument. Formats accepted:
- String 'aa:bb:cc:11:22:33'
- Array [0xaa, 0xbb, 0xcc, 0x11, 0x22, 0x33]
- Buffer new Buffer([0xaa, 0xbb, 0xcc, 0x11, 0x22, 0x33])
Joining and leaving Multicast Membership
socket.joinMC(packet.PROMISCIOUS)
socket.joinMC(packet.ALL_MULTICAST)
socket.joinMC('11:00:de:ad:be:ef')
socket.leaveMC(packet.PROMISCIOUS)
socket.leaveMC(packet.ALL_MULTICAST)
socket.leaveMC('11:00:de:ad:be:ef')
joinMC or leaveMC method accepts as argument either multicast address or integer constant:
- PROMISCIOUS - sets interface to PROMISCIOUS mode, catching all packets
- ALL_MULTICAST - catch all multicast messages
Sending
packet.send(new Buffer('message to send'), '58:00:00:00:00:01', function(err, bytes) {
})
Callback function argument will provide information if send failed, then err will contain information, if it is null, then bytes will contain number of bytes transferred.
Events
Socket returned by openSocket can emit events:
- message - this event is emited when packet is received, it contain buffer with message received, source and destination addresses (in string format)
packet.on('message', function(message, source, destination) {
});
- error - this event is emited in case of any error, it contain error object
packet.on('error', function(error) {});
Packet socket root reqirement
Opening packet (man 7 packet) socket requires root permission or cap_net_raw capability
Testing
Module contains unit test, which can be invoked by command
npm test
This however requires build suite ready, with CppUTest libraries installed.
